Guaifenesin with codeine - oral
(gweye-fen-eh-sin with ko-deen)
common brand names: Cheracol, Robitussin A-C

Iophen Usage: Guaifenesin is an expectorant used to help clear mucous & congestion. Codeine is used to quiet cough. this combination medication is used to control cough and congestion associated with cold, allergies or respiratory tract illness.
How to use Iophen: Take this drug with food if stomach upset occurs. Take this medication as directed. do not increase the dose or take it more much times or longer than prescribed. this is a strong cough med and must only be used since the condition & by human for which It's prescribed. it should not be used since just any cough. It's helpful to drink plenty about fluids (6-8 glasses day) to help relieve congestion.
Iophen side effects: Drowsiness, constipation, stomach upset, nausea, vomiting, dizziness or headache may occur the first several days as your body adjusts to medication. If these effects continue or become bothersome, inform you're doctor. Notify your pharmacist if you develop: skin rash, itching, rapid heart rate. If you notice other effects not listed above, contact your physician or pharmacist.
Iophen Precautions: Tell youre healthcare professional your medical history, especially of: lung disease (e.g., asthma, emphysema), substance abuse, allergies (especially to narcotics). Because it medication can cause dizziness, use caution performing tasks requiring alertness and avoid consuming alcohol. it tablet should be used only if clearly needed during pregnancy. since It's not known if this drug is found in breast milk; consult you're pharmacist before breast-feeding.
Iophen drug interactions: Tell your pharmacist of any over-the-counter or prescription tablet you may take, including: sedatives, tranquilizers, narcotic pain relievers, sleeping pills, seizure tablet, muscle relaxants, pills since depression, cimetidine, quinidine. do not start or stop any medicine without doctor or pharmacist approval.
Iophen Overdose: If overdose is suspected, contact your local poison control center or emergency room immediately. Symptoms of overdose may include slowed breathing, drowsiness, deep sleep or loss of consciousness, cold & clammy skin, dry mouth, & slow pulse.
Iophen special notes: do not share it product with others.
If you missed Iophen dose: If you miss dose, take this as soon as remembered; don't take if it is almost clock for the next dose, instead, skip the missed dose and resume your usual dosing schedule. do not 'double-up' the doses.
Iophen Storage: Store at room temperature between 59 & 86 degrees F (between 15 & 30 degrees C) away from moisture & heat. do not store in bathroom.
